Output 57654d60fea18d2dddb176738587e4609c34ba942d6d651ce217bde631455539:141

value
696
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8f6fc8075f28894d6e9af695899952db181e58671e9b8e0c4a253100703d8b7
address
tb1pmrm0eqr472yff4hf4a543xv49kccrevxw85m3cxy5ff3qpcrmzms3qd06y
transaction
57654d60fea18d2dddb176738587e4609c34ba942d6d651ce217bde631455539